How they compare
South Korea currently reports 11.9% against 11.5% in Malaysia, a difference of 0.4%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 7 shared years of data; in 2007 it was Malaysia ahead.
South Korea ranks 65th and Malaysia ranks 68th of 109 countries.

About this data
The share of income received by the richest 1% of the population. Income here is measured after taxes and benefits.
